### TICKET-4182: Zero-Downtime Migration for Plugin Metadata Table

We're splitting the Hollyvine plugin metadata table using the expand-contract pattern, so your plugins shouldn't notice a thing — but please test against the staging shim anyway. Rollout is blocked until we get formal sign-off. The approver for this migration is the person named below.

approver of hahog-hahap = Ulaath Praael

### Reviewing the queue migration PRs

Hey — you'll see a steady stream of PRs swapping our homegrown Cranker queue for Relaybin over the next few sprints. Things to watch: every enqueue call should use the new idempotency key helper, retries must go through the shared backoff policy, and nothing should import the old `cranker` module after migration. We're tracking leftover call sites in a burndown list. The migration plan, review checklist, and FAQ all live on the page below.

wiki page, kahog-hahig: https://vault.zemvargrid.internal/display/deploy/repo/settings/merge_requests/job/settings/6f3b933774dbc5320a4daa18

The Mailtrough bounce processor consumes failure notifications from the Ashvale relay queue and updates suppression lists in the contacts store. Before starting the service, verify that `BOUNCE_QUEUE_NAME` matches the relay's configured outbox and that `SUPPRESS_TTL_DAYS` is set to 30 unless legal has approved otherwise. Run `./bounced --check-config` to validate parsing rules against the sample corpus. Finally, the processor needs the relay's consumer credential in its env file; place it on the line that follows.

secret setting of bagag-kajof: RELAY_SECRET8=d9a517d5

Relevance tuning notes for Findlepost plugin authors. When your plugin adjusts boost weights, always test against the replay index, not live traffic — the live ranker blends your signals with freshness decay and results will look noisy. Push changes through the tuning sandbox, wait for the nightly replay report, then compare NDCG deltas before proposing a merge. The sandbox requires authentication separate from your plugin token. Use the sandbox service key below when calling the replay API.

service key, kagep-yafop: qvz23-ZKPHptIdEFAcWdmbBSRvIiM